Ottimizzazione delle prestazioni nei giochi online : confronto tecnico dei programmi di fedeltà più efficaci
Nel panorama iGaming attuale la velocità è diventata una leva competitiva fondamentale. Il traffico mobile è cresciuto del 30 % nell’ultimo anno e gli utenti si aspettano connessioni stabili anche su reti 4G o Wi‑Fi domestico condiviso. Una latenza elevata influisce sul tempo di risposta delle spin machine e può ridurre il ritorno al giocatore (RTP) percepito su slot come Starburst o Gonzo’s Quest. Inoltre le operazioni di pagamento e prelievo devono chiudersi entro pochi secondi per mantenere alta la fiducia del cliente e rispettare le normative di gioco responsabile.
I programmi di fedeltà sono il collante che tiene gli utenti attivi quando le performance tecniche vengono messe alla prova. Un bonus istantaneo o un punto accreditato al volo diventa un elemento decisivo nella scelta tra GoldBet e altri operatori concorrenti. Per approfondire le differenze tra i vari casinò internazionali puoi consultare il sito di recensioni casino online esteri, dove Bambinisoldato.It analizza payout, volatilità e qualità dell’assistenza clienti degli operatori più popolari come Gioco Digitale ed Eurobet.
Di seguito troverai una struttura suddivisa in sette capitoli tecnici pensati per sviluppatori e product manager che vogliono costruire un loyalty‑engine a prova di latenza zero.
Architettura a “Zero‑Lag”: principi di base e impatto sulle ricompense fedeltà
Il modello Zero‑Lag Gaming si basa su un’architettura event‑driven composta da micro‑servizi distribuiti su edge nodes vicini agli utenti finali. Ogni evento – login, spin o vincita – genera una chiamata asincrona che attraversa una rete di API con latenza inferiore ai 20 ms grazie al routing ottimizzato tramite CDN e serverless functions collocati nei data center regionali.
Quando la latenza scende sotto i 30 ms le notifiche push dei bonus arrivano quasi simultaneamente alla conclusione della puntata; l’utente vede subito il messaggio “Hai guadagnato 50 punti fedeltà” sullo schermo del suo smartphone Android o iOS senza alcun ritardo percepibile. Al contrario, ritardi anche di poche centinaia di millisecondi possono provocare la mancata visualizzazione del badge “Instant Win”, facendo diminuire la percezione del valore del programma e aumentando il tasso di abbandono entro i primi cinque minuti di gioco.
Un esempio concreto riguarda la slot Book of Dead: durante una promozione “Spin & Earn” alcuni giocatori hanno segnalato che i punti non venivano accreditati entro il tempo reale perché il servizio backend era ancora basato su monoliti tradizionali con latenza media di 150 ms per singola chiamata API. L’effetto è stato una perdita stimata del 12 % nelle sessioni prolungate rispetto a quelle gestite da architetture Zero‑Lag ottimizzate per streaming eventi in tempo reale.
Checklist tecnica Zero‑Lag per i loyalty engine
– Verificare che tutti i micro‑servizi siano containerizzati con Docker/Kubernetes
– Configurare edge caching statico per asset UI (< 5 ms TTFB)
– Utilizzare protocolli HTTP/3 + QUIC per ridurre round‑trip time
– Monitorare end‑to‑end latency con Grafana Loki > 50 ms alert threshold
– Garantire che le code Kafka abbiano consumer lag < 5 msg
Implementando questi punti l’infrastruttura supporterà aggiornamenti istantanei delle metriche di fedeltà senza compromettere l’esperienza di gioco.
Confronto tra i principali provider di loyalty‑engine ottimizzati per Zero‑Lag
| Provider | API latency media (ms) | Scalabilità | Integrazione anti‑fraud | Pro / Contro |
|---|---|---|---|---|
| LoyaltyX | 22 | Orizzontale auto‑scaling su AWS Fargate | Modulo AI integrato con Sift Science | Pro: tempo reale < 30 ms • Con contro: costi elevati su picchi > 500k rps |
| RewardStream | 35 | Verticale con scaling verticale su Azure VM | Regole personalizzabili via REST | Pro: facilità integrazione • Con contro: latenza variabile in regioni LATA |
| PlayPoints Pro | 28 | Orizzontale + edge caching via Cloudflare Workers | Sistema fraud detection basato su rule engine proprietario | Pro: buona documentazione • Con contro: supporto limitato fuori EU |
| GamifyBoost | 45 | Solo verticale su Google Compute Engine | Nessuna integrazione nativa anti‑fraud – richiede wrapper esterno | Pro: prezzo competitivo • Con contro: non ideale per high‐throughput |
| LoyalEdge™ | 18 | Full mesh micro‑services con service mesh Istio | Integrazione nativa Kafka + Flink per real‐time fraud checks | Pro: latenza minima • Con contro: curva d’apprendimento ripida |
Secondo le analisi pubblicate da Bambinisoldato.It nel suo report “Top Loyalty Engines 2024”, LoyaltyX ha garantito l’accreditamento dei punti medio entro 22 ms, mentre RewardStream ha registrato 48 ms nei test di carico simulando picchi pari a 15k rps durante campagne promozionali intensive su slot ad alta volatilità come Mega Joker. La differenza si traduce in un aumento dell’engagement del 7 % per LoyaltyX rispetto a RewardStream quando gli utenti ricevono premi immediatamente dopo ogni spin vincente.
Il caso studio dimostra inoltre come l’adozione della rete edge da parte di GamifyBoost abbia ridotto l’intervallo medio da 70 ms a 45 ms semplicemente spostando gli endpoint verso data center più vicini ai device mobili.
Metodologie di testing delle performance dei programmi di fedeltà
Gli strumenti consigliati per valutare la resilienza dei endpoint loyalty includono JMeter, Gatling e k6; tutti supportano scenari distribuiti capaci di generare carichi superiori a 10k richieste al secondo mantenendo metriche accurate sui tempi di risposta HTTP/JSON delle chiamate “accreditaPunti”.
Metriche chiave da monitorare durante il test sono:
* response time medio < 50 ms
throughput > 10k rps sostenuti per almeno 5 minuti
errore rate < 0,1 % complessivo
* percentuale di successi nella sequenza login → spin → premio ≥ 99,9 %
Procedura passo–passo per creare uno script k6 che riproduca il flusso tipico:
1️⃣ Definire gruppi Virtual Users (VU) con ramp‑up da 0 a 5k VU in 60s
2️⃣ Simulare login POST /auth con credenziali predefinite e memorizzare token JWT
3️⃣ Eseguire GET /game/state per ottenere configurazione slot “GoldBet Mega Spin”
4️⃣ Invocare POST /game/spin con parametri bet amount (€0,50) e ricevere risultato JSON contenente win amount e eventuale trigger bonus
5️⃣ Chiamare POST /loyalty/credit con payload {userId,…} solo se winAmount >0 oppure se evento “instantWin” è attivo
6️⃣ Registrare timestamp prima e dopo ogni chiamata usando Date.now() per calcolare latenza effettiva
Al termine della simulazione k6 produce report aggregati dove è possibile impostare soglie SLA personalizzate (“fail if avg response time >40 ms”). Se qualche soglia viene superata occorre analizzare i trace distribuiti tramite OpenTelemetry o Jaeger integrati nel pipeline CI/CD prima della release definitiva.
Ottimizzazione del database per la gestione dei punti e delle tier‑level
La scelta tra SQL tradizionale (PostgreSQL) e soluzioni NoSQL (Cassandra o DynamoDB) dipende dal pattern d’accesso dominante nel programma fedeltà. Per letture frequenti dei saldi punti – tipiche nelle dashboard utente – Redis o Memcached offrono cache in memoria capace di rispondere sotto i 5 ms, riducendo drasticamente il carico sui nodi primari DBMS durante picchi promozionali su giochi ad alta volatilità come Dead or Alive.
Tecniche avanzate:
* Sharding basato sul prefisso dell’ID utente (userId % N) consente distribuzione uniforme dei dati fra cluster geografici differenti (EU vs NA), minimizzando contese lock durante operazioni concurrente INSERT/UPDATE.
Partizionamento temporale può essere usato quando si archiviano storici premi mensili; così le query recenti rimangono leggere mentre gli archivi più vecchi risiedono in storage cold S3 collegati via Athena senza influire sulla performance operativa quotidiana.
Strategie cache:
* Write‑through invia simultaneamente l’update al DB persistente mentre aggiorna Redis; garantisce coerenza forte ma aggiunge overhead leggermente superiore (~8 ms).
Write‑behind accumula batch scritture ogni ‑500 ms riducendo immediata latenza ma introduce finestra temporale dove dati potrebbero divergere – accettabile solo se SLA prevede tolleranza fino al minuto successivo.
Per backup continuo si consiglia replica sincrona multi‐AZ combinata con snapshot giornalieri incrementali stored su Glacier Cold Storage; il processo avviene offline rispetto alle operazioni CRUD grazie all’utilizzo del log WAL replicante che mantiene disponibilità al 99,999% anche durante failover.
Integrazione con sistemi anti‑fraud senza penalizzare la velocità delle ricompense
Le frodi più comuni nei programmi fedeltà includono abuso dei bonus “instant win”, creazione massiva di account bot mediante script automatizzati ed estrazione indebita dei dati punti tramite API scraping non autenticata. Un approccio efficace prevede l’inserimento dei controlli anti‑fraud direttamente nella pipeline event streaming mediante Kafka + Flink; questi componenti analizzano ogni evento entro <30 ms applicando regole basate su pattern comportamentali (es.: più delli cinque spin consecutivi senza perdita segnalano possibile bot).
Bilanciare false positive/negative è cruciale perché bloccare erroneamente un giocatore legittimo impatta sulla retention tanto quanto una frode non rilevata incide sui margini operativi dell’operatorі come Eurobet o BetFlag . Metriche consigliate:
* tasso falsi positivi <0·5 %
tempo medio decisione anti-fraud ≤30 ms
percentuale transazioni sospette gestite manualmente ≤5 %
Esempio pratico “real-time spend-to-earn”: se l’utente supera €200 spenditi in meno d’una ora viene automaticamente promosso al tier Platinum concedendo un moltiplicatore punti ×3 solo se la soglia anti-fraud valida (<30 ms) conferma assenza di pattern botting.
Questa logica garantisce che il premio venga erogato quasi immediatamente dopo aver superato la soglia economica senza introdurre ritardi percepibili dal giocatore.
Esperienza utente (UX) dei programmi fedeltà in un ambiente Zero‑Lag
Gli utenti moderni si aspettano aggiornamenti istantanei del punteggio fedeltà mostrati attraverso widget dinamici sovrapposti alla schermata della slot o della roulette live. Quando il backend invia eventi tramite WebSocket o Server Sent Events (SSE), la UI costruita con React o Vue può reagire senza ricaricare la pagina intera. Questo approccio evita blocchi dell’interfaccia durante l’elaborazione dei risultati delle puntate ad alta volatilità come Mega Moolah.
Test A/B suggeriti:
| Variante A | Variante B |
|———————–|———————–|
| Aggiornamento punti ogni 150 ms | Aggiornamento punti every 30 ms |
| Notifica push post-spin tardiva | Notifica push immediata |
| Badge statico nella home | Badge animato real-time |
I risultati mostrano che riducendo la latenza dell’aggiornamento da150 ms a30 ms aumenta il tasso d’engagement del13 % e diminuisce il churn rate settimanale del7 %. Inoltre gli avatar dinamici che riflettono lo stato tier corrente aumentano la percezione premium soprattutto tra giocatori premium GoldBet che spendono oltre €500 mensili.
Raccomandazioni pratiche per designer e product manager:
– Utilizzare componenti UI reattive basate su state management Redux/Nuxt Store
– Implementare fallback locale cache se WebSocket cade (<50 ms fallback)
– Comunicare chiaramente al giocatore “Punti aggiornati!” mediante micro‐animazioni sonore non invasive
– Testare regolarmente l’esperienza mobile usando Chrome Lighthouse Mobile Lab
Roadmap consigliata per implementare un programma fedeltà Zero‑Lag in un casinò online
Fase 1 – Assessment (Mese 1)
• Analisi benchmark latenza attuale con k6 → identificazione colli bottiglia
• Inventario servizi esistenti vs requisiti Zero‑Lag
• Definizione KPI iniziali (latency <40 ms, adoption ≥25 %)
Fase 2 – Proof of Concept (Mese 2–3)
• Deploy mini‐service LoyaltyEdge™ in ambiente staging Azure
• Integrare Kafka + Flink anti-fraud proof
• Test A/B UI React Native vs Vue.js su dispositivi Android/iOS
Fase 3 – Rollout graduale (Mese 4–6)
• Migrare gradualmente tier base verso nuovo stack usando feature flag GitOps
• Monitorare SLA via Grafana alerts (<35 ms)
• Raccogliere feedback utenti tramite survey embedded dopo ogni reward event
Fase 4 – Monitoraggio continuo (Oltre Mese 6)
• Implementare autoscaling Terraform modules basati su metriche CPU/network
· Revisione mensile KPI con dashboard PowerBI condivisa col team prodotto
· Pianificazione upgrade sicurezza anti-fraud ogni trimestre
Milestones chiave:
* Q1 – Latency medio <45 ms entro fine aprile → KPI adoption tier Silver ≥20 %
Q2 – Latency medio <40 ms entro fine giugno → Adoption tier Gold ≥25 %
Q3 – Latency medio <35 ms entro settembre → Retention aumentata +7 % rispetto baseline
Ruoli responsabili:
* DevOps Lead – gestione infrastruttura Terraform & CI/CD Pipelines
Data Engineer – schema sharding Redis/Cassandra & streaming Flink
Product Owner – definizione user stories loyalty & monitoraggio KPI
Strumenti collaborativi consigliati:
Terraform ‑ IaC versioned su GitHub Actions
GitOps workflow con ArgoCD per deploy automatico controllati
Grafana Loki + Prometheus per osservabilità end-to-end
Checklist finale “Zero‑Lag Loyalty Ready”
☐ Endpoint API latency <40 ms sotto carico peak ≥15k rps
☐ Cache punti coerente tra Redis & DB primaria (>99 % consistency)
☐ Regole anti-fraud real-time validate ≤30 ms
☐ UI aggiorna badge tier entro ≤20 ms dalla conferma evento
☐ SLA documentati firmati dal team legale & compliance
Completando questi step il casinò sarà pronto a offrire premi ultra-realistici senza sacrificare performance né sicurezza.
Conclusione
Allineare le performance Zero‑Lag ai programmi fedeltà trasforma semplici punti accumulati in veri driver d’engagement capace deliverrare valore aggiunto sia al giocatore sia all’operatore profittevole come BetFlag o Gioco Digitale . Una latenza minima permette notifiche immediate, riduce frustrazioni legate ai ritardi nei pagamenti virtuali ed eleva la percezione complessiva dell’offerta casino online esteri recensita da Bambinisoldато.It . Le aziende che investono ora nell’infrastruttura edge computing vedranno miglioramenti tangibili nella retention mensile ed espansione organica della base utenti grazie alla fiducia guadagnata attraverso esperienze fluide ed affidabili.
Ti invitiamo a valutare attentamente le tue architetture alla luce dei criteri presentati sopra e a consultare nuovamente Bambinisoldато.It per confrontare le best practice adottate dai migliori operatori internazionali già certificati “Zero‑Lag Loyalty Ready”.